Kwara Declares Tuesday Hijra Holiday, Wishes Muslims Blessed 1448 AH
Kwara State Government has declared Tuesday June 16 a public holiday in the state in commemoration of the 1448 New Hijra Year.
Tuesday has been declared as the first day of Muharram (1448), the first Islamic lunar month. In a statement on Monday, the state government urges Muslims to reflect on the significance of the month for not just the Muslim community but for the entire human community.
"Hijrah (the migration of the Holy Prophet Muhammad) reminds the world of the evergreen value of tolerance, common humanity, and the right of every person to their legitimate aspirations - either in matters of faith or mundane matters as long as they do not hurt others," according to the statement.
"As we commemorate the new Hijrah Year, His Excellency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q, CON, prays that God bless every home, restore peace to our land, and give us the strength to do right by every person."
